Hi everyone,

just curious if anyone bids for max days off and how many days does that translate to. If it is base dependent, my first choice would be ATL then any of the NY bases.

Thank you!

Depends on your seniority. I was around #13 in DTW for a while on the FO side and max days off was usually 18 days off. We’re also using a new jepp program so the lines have been crap lately, in addition to flying picking up.

Browsing through the latest PBS awards, for ATL on the 900 FO side (which it might take 9 months to get), 12 days off as a reserve pilot, 13-15 as junior lineholder, 16 as mid seniority, and 18 as senior lineholder. Using a week of vacation might get you an extra 3-4 days off. Not sure if you would commute but keep in mind PBS is give and take. Maximizing days off might sacrifice commutability.

For ATL on the 200 FO right now they’re more short staffed so they did a “credit push” on the junior lineholder. Expect 12 off on reserve, 11 off as junior lineholder, 15 for mid seniority, up to 17 for senior.

Really though, it’s a moving target. Depends on how well your base and equipment are staffed. I’ll say this, the average Endeavor pilot credits about 5-5.5 hours a duty period which should get you 15-16 days off on average.

If your question was how to bid it in PBS....

max days off
Avoid pairings

Then score them however you wish. Ideally max days off would be the highest scoring. Not 1000 though, it'll crush your other preferences. Avoid pairings will give you the fewest pairings possible. So ideally you'll end up with higher credit longer trips and more days off between.

Keep in mind that it'll change month to month because they set a "minimum credit threshold". This is the minimum amount of credit you can be awarded. In January it was really low, I held 21 days off. February 18....

List so of the things you want and email PBS they'll help you come up with a good scoring solution. If that's too much work, pm me and I'll give you my opinion. But the PBS guys generally know their stuff.
